LOUISVILLE, Ky. - Todd Pletcher lost the likely Kentucky Derby favorite when he pulled Eskendereya out of the race with a leg injury on Sunday. He may have found a sentimental favorite instead in filly Devil May Care.
Owner John Greathouse will enter the 3-year-old filly in the run for the roses, one of four shots the Eclipse Award-winning trainer has at ending his 0-for-24 Derby hex.See the full content of this document
